High-income footprint on only 1 ZIP: the city page and the ZIP page nearly coincide. Headline income $109,091 and home value $388,100 should be read as near-neighborhood numbers ; bachelor's attainment averages 56.9%.

Owner-occupancy here runs high (88.3%) - tenure is stable enough that the ZIP detail's owner share is the right next click, not a renter-heavy compare.

Within Vermont, Richmond is the closest lower-income city and Brookfield the closest higher-income city by average ZIP household income. Their 1 and 1 ZIP footprints are the immediate statewide comparison set for Brownsville.

Census ZBP business roll-up

Dense ZBP book packed into Brownsville's one ZIP

Citywide ZBP: 14 establishments, 101 employees , annual payroll $4,399k (~25 establishments per 1,000 residents) across 1 of 1 ZIPs. Peak business ZIP 05037 (14 units) ; leading NAICS Construction (3) · also Professional, scientific, and technical services .

Brownsville sits in the upper half of Windsor County on income: Springfield, White River Junction and Windsor report less, while Norwich and Woodstock report more. Windsor marks the far end of that range at $55,633, 49% below Brownsville.
